[Postdonation information: the French fourth hemovigilance sub-process].

J-Y Py1, I Sandid2, S Jbilou3

  • 1EFS Centre-Atlantique, 14, avenue de l'Hôpital, 45072 Orléans cedex 2, France.

Transfusion Clinique Et Biologique : Journal De La Societe Francaise De Transfusion Sanguine
|October 6, 2014
PubMed
Summary

Postdonation information, crucial for blood product safety, is becoming France's fourth hemovigilance sub-process. Data reveals significant heterogeneity in managing this information, highlighting a need for standardized risk assessment.

Area of Science:

  • Transfusion Medicine
  • Public Health
  • Regulatory Science

Background:

  • Postdonation information, defined as data about donors or donations after the event, poses challenges to blood product quality and safety.
  • Existing hemovigilance systems primarily focus on adverse events and do not fully encompass postdonation information management.
  • France is formalizing postdonation information as a distinct, fourth hemovigilance sub-process, building on over a decade of informal management.

Observation:

  • Analysis of 2013 French data, including regional notification and national reporting levels, indicates substantial heterogeneity in postdonation information management.
  • This variability appears largely driven by subjective differences in risk perception rather than objective criteria.
  • The current landscape reflects a decentralized approach to managing critical postdonation safety data.

Findings:

  • The implementation of postdonation information management in France shows significant variation across regions.
  • Subjective risk assessment is a primary contributor to the observed heterogeneity in handling postdonation information.
  • A lack of standardized protocols influences the consistency of hemovigilance practices.

Implications:

  • Formalizing postdonation information as a hemovigilance sub-process is essential for enhancing blood product safety.
  • Developing consensus and standardized guidelines for risk assessment is crucial to mitigate heterogeneity.
  • Future efforts should focus on objective criteria and collaborative work to ensure consistent and effective management of postdonation information.
